JOB DESCRIPTION

 

Summary/Objective

 

The inventory controller is a floating position that assists in all functions of inventory, including returns, processing, and rotation of inventory.  The inventory controller has an enhanced security setting in RQ over that of inventory clerk.

 

Essential Functions

 

  1. Complete tasks and agendas as set forth by the Inventory Manager.
  2. Display a deep knowledge of both shipping and receiving along with returns authorization.
